Inside Bill’s Brain: Decoding Bill Gates (2019)

Credit: Netflix, Inc.

Ever wondered what goes on inside the mind of one of the world’s richest individuals? This documentary takes you on a journey into the intricate thoughts and audacious goals of Bill Gates. Gain insight into the influential figures who shaped his path and the groundbreaking initiatives he continues to pursue. Starring: Bill Gates. Creator: Davis Guggenheim.

American Factory (2019)

Credit: Netflix, Inc.

When a Chinese company takes over a shuttered factory in Ohio, hopes soar for revitalization. However, cultural clashes threaten to derail the American dream. Witness the complexities of globalization and the challenges of adapting to a new era of manufacturing in this thought-provoking documentary.

The Defiant Ones (2017)

Credit: Netflix, Inc.

Directed by Allen Hughes, this documentary traces the rise of music legends Dr. Dre and Jimmy Iovine. Explore their groundbreaking partnership and the profound impact they’ve had on the music industry. Featuring interviews with Dr. Dre, Jimmy Iovine, and Patti Smith.

FYRE: The Greatest Party That Never Happened (2019)

Credit: Netflix, Inc.

Delve into the infamous Fyre Festival, billed as a luxurious music experience on a private island. Through firsthand accounts and behind-the-scenes footage, witness the spectacular failure of a grandiose event orchestrated by a charismatic entrepreneur.

The Milk System (2017)

Credit: Netflix, Inc.

Explore the hidden costs and consequences of global dairy production in this eye-opening documentary. Farmers, scientists, and industry insiders shed light on the environmental, economic, and ethical implications of the dairy industry while offering potential solutions.

Take Your Pills (2018)

Credit: Netflix, Inc.

In a world driven by hyper-competition, this documentary examines the use of drugs like Adderall to enhance performance. Follow students, athletes, coders, and others as they navigate the pressure to do more, faster, and better, while grappling with the potential costs of such enhancements.

Tony Robbins: I Am Not Your Guru (2016)

Credit: Netflix, Inc.

Step behind the curtain of Tony Robbins’ annual mega-event and witness his unorthodox life coaching methods in action. Through intimate interviews and captivating footage, gain insight into the transformative experiences of Robbins’ clients and the profound impact of his unconventional approach. Starring: Tony Robbins.
